Having had both the X-lites and the X-Lite Aeros, I'd say go with the X-Lites if you can get a deal. While the X-Lite Aeros are fine wheels, they are over 200 grams heavier than the X-Lites - and cheaper of course. A more comparable wheel would be the Rolf Prima Vigor. Aero rim but similar to the X-Lite in terms of weight and price. And since all 3 were designed by the same person - Rolf Dietrich - they have the same lineage.
